Opposition Boycotts All-Party Meet Over TMC Rebel Invite; Mahua Moitra Demands Answers

New Delhi | July 19:

The Opposition walked out of the all-party meeting ahead of the Monsoon Session, protesting the Centre's decision to invite 20 rebel Trinamool Congress (TMC) MPs. The move triggered a political showdown, with Opposition leaders accusing the government of granting legitimacy to defectors before their parliamentary status is formally settled. 

TMC MP Mahua Moitra strongly objected to the invitation and questioned the basis on which the rebel lawmakers were called to the meeting. She asked what authority or grounds the Parliamentary Affairs Minister had used to invite the 20 MPs despite the ongoing dispute over their status.

 Opposition parties alleged that the government was attempting to strengthen the rebel faction politically while issues related to recognition and disqualification remain unresolved. They termed the invitation a serious departure from established parliamentary conventions.

The row comes at a time when the status of the rebel TMC MPs remains under scrutiny, adding to the political tension ahead of the Monsoon Session. The controversy is expected to dominate parliamentary proceedings in the coming days as both the government and the Opposition prepare for a heated confrontation
